Understanding Psychiatry Private Practice: A Comprehensive Overview

Psychiatry private practice describes a mental health service design where licensed psychiatrists run separately or within small groups to provide psychiatric assessment, diagnosis, and treatment to clients. This model has actually grown in appeal throughout the years for numerous reasons, consisting of increased ease of access to mental health services, customized care, and a commitment to client confidentiality. This short article dives into the subtleties of psychiatry private practice, covering its advantages, difficulties, functional structure, and often asked questions.

The Role of Psychiatrists in Private Practice

Psychiatrists are medical doctors concentrating on the diagnosis and treatment of mental health disorders. They have comprehensive training in both medication and psychiatry, which enables them to recommend medication and deliver thorough care. In a private practice setting, psychiatrists focus on:

  • Conducting comprehensive assessments and assessments.
  • Developing personalized treatment strategies.
  • Monitoring and adjusting medications for optimum outcomes.
  • Offering psychotherapy or collaborating with therapists when necessary.

Benefits of Psychiatry Private Practice

Pursuing a profession in psychiatry private practice can be extremely gratifying. Here are some crucial benefits connected with this design:

  1. Autonomy and Flexibility: Psychiatrists in private practice have the liberty to set their schedules, pick their approaches, and determine the scope of services offered.

  2. Customized Patient Care: With less clients compared to bigger practices, psychiatrists can deliver more customized attention to each client, promoting a deeper therapeutic relationship.

  3. Confidential Environment: Private practices generally provide a more remote setting than bigger clinics, which may make clients feel more comfy discussing sensitive concerns.

  4. Prospective for Higher Earnings: While start-up expenses are considerable, private practice can result in greater earnings capacity compared to salaried positions in medical facilities or organizations.

  5. Varied Treatment Modalities: Psychiatrists can include various therapeutic methods and treatment choices, consisting of psychiatric therapy, medication management, and way of life interventions.

Obstacles in Psychiatry Private Practice

While the advantages are significant, various obstacles accompany the establishment and maintenance of a private practice. Some of the significant difficulties include:

  • High Initial Costs: Setting up a private practice can require a substantial monetary investment, consisting of workplace space, equipment, marketing, and legal compliance.

  • Insurance coverage Complications: Navigating insurance coverage repayments can be detailed. Psychiatrists may face hold-ups in payment or denial of claims, which can interrupt financial stability.

  • Administrative Responsibilities: Running a private practice includes managing numerous administrative jobs, consisting of billing, scheduling, and regulatory compliance, which might interfere with patient care.

  • Minimal Patient Pool: In some locations, especially rural or underserved regions, drawing in an adequate patient base can be difficult.

  • Work-Life Balance: The demands of running a private practice may trespass upon individual time, leading to burnout if not managed effectively.

Functional Framework of a Private Psychiatry Practice

Creating a successful private practice involves numerous important actions. Understanding the functional framework can be advantageous for aiming psychiatrists. The components normally consist of:

1. Licensing and Certification

  • Get Necessary Credentials: Psychiatrists should finish medical school, a residency in psychiatry, and get a license to practice in their state.

2. Company Planning

  • Draft a Business Plan: Outline the practice's vision, target group, and monetary forecasts, and recognize startup costs.

3. Area and Office Setup

  • Select a Strategic Location: Setting up a workplace in a community with a high need for mental health services is important for success.

  • Workplace Design: Create a relaxing and welcoming environment conducive to therapy.

4. Legal Compliance and Insurance

  • Register the Practice: Comply with regional regulatory requirements, including getting insurance coverage and meeting state laws.

5. Marketing Strategy

  • Develop a Marketing Plan: Utilize both online presence (sites, social media) and community outreach to draw in customers.
